What is the difference between cal/s and kcal/h?
cal/s = Small calorie per second (rapid power) kcal/h = Kilocalorie (food Calorie) per hour (slower rate)
Conversion: 1 cal/s = 3.6 kcal/h
Usage:
- cal/s: Physics, instant power measurements
- kcal/h: Metabolism, HVAC (some regions)
Example: 70W human at rest
- As watts: 70 W
- As cal/s: 16.7 cal/s
- As kcal/h: 60 kcal/h
How do I calculate heat transfer in cal/s?
Formula: Power (cal/s) = Heat (cal) ÷ Time (s)
Example: Melting ice
- Ice mass: 100 g
- Heat needed: 8,000 cal (80 cal/g latent heat)
- Time: 60 seconds
- Power: 8,000 ÷ 60 = 133 cal/s = 558 W
Heating water:
- Water: 1 kg (1,000 g)
- Temperature rise: 10°C
- Heat needed: 10,000 cal (1 cal/g⋅°C × 1,000g × 10°C)
- Time: 100 seconds
- Power: 10,000 ÷ 100 = 100 cal/s = 418 W

Why 33,000 ft⋅lbf/min for 1 hp?
James Watt's experiment (1780s):
Observation: Draft horses in coal mines
- Work rate: Lifting ~22,000 lb⋅ft/min (typical horse)
- Watt's definition: 33,000 ft⋅lbf/min (50% above average)
- Marketing: Sell steam engines rated conservatively vs horses
Calculation:
- 33,000 ft⋅lbf/min ÷ 60 = 550 ft⋅lbf/s
- 550 ft⋅lbf/s × 1.356 = 745.7 W (modern equivalent)
Persists: Still defines horsepower 240+ years later!
How do I calculate power in ft⋅lbf/min?
Formula: Power (ft⋅lbf/min) = Force (lbf) × Distance per minute (ft/min)
Examples:
- Lifting 100 lb at 10 ft/min: 1,000 ft⋅lbf/min = 0.03 hp = 22.6 W
- Winch pulling 500 lb at 20 ft/min: 10,000 ft⋅lbf/min = 0.3 hp = 226 W
- Elevator lifting 2,000 lb at 100 ft/min: 200,000 ft⋅lbf/min = 6.06 hp = 4.52 kW
Modern practice: Convert to hp or kW for practical use.
